What Design Styles Pair Well With It?
Since Varsity Legacy Font has a strong, structured personality, it pairs well with simpler companion fonts. Think clean sans-serifs for body text or a minimal script for contrast. A few pairing ideas:
- Use it for headlines and titles with a basic sans-serif for supporting text
- Combine it with stripes, shields, or crest-style shapes for a full athletic brand look
- Layer it over textured backgrounds like worn fabric or aged paper for a vintage feel
- Keep color palettes simple two or three tones max for a professional result

Quick Checklist Before You Start Designing
Here's a practical starting point if you're planning to use this font in your next project:
- Define your audience Are you designing for athletes, students, fans, or general sports enthusiasts?
- Choose your medium Will this go on apparel, print materials, or digital graphics?
- Pick a color scheme Stick to two or three bold, high-contrast colors
- Pair it wisely Use a simple companion font for any supporting text
- Test at multiple sizes Make sure your layout reads well on both a small mug and a large banner
- Export in the right format Use vector formats (SVG, PDF) for print and high-res PNG for digital
